October 1 2010 –  The Department of Health and Human Services recently took public comments on two proposed rules on important facets of the Patient Protection and Affordable Care Act, the health care reform law passed in March 2010. Ibis submitted comments on both the rules for Group Health Plans and Health Insurance Issuers Relating to Coverage of Preventive Services and the rules for Pre-existing Condition Insurance Plans. In our comments on preventive coverage, we use findings from our studies on access to contraception for low-income women and young adults after health care reform in Massachusetts to support a recommendation that contraception be included in the preventive health care package. In the comments we submitted on pre-existing conditions, we use findings from our work investigating Medicaid funding for abortions in cases of rape, incest, or life endangerment to support a recommendation that the administration remove the current restriction on abortion coverage in the Pre-existing Conditions Insurance Plans.
